Please could someone tell me which water pipe is which on the LS320? I know the return should be cut at a slant, but I pinched a bit of that tube, (and stupidly cut it straight), as sleeving for the joint when I replaced the PSU.

So should the water inlet to the laser tube be at the left where the black wire and external mirror are, or the right where the red HT connection is?

In is on the right where the red HT lead is as far as I remember - it certainly is on the 3060 ;)

The flow goes to the red end of the tube first and out from the black end.
